Understanding Spray Foam Insulation

Spray foam insulation is a versatile and advanced material that expands on application to fill gaps and voids in walls, ceilings, and floors. It comes in two primary types: open-cell and closed-cell, each designed to meet different needs and preferences.
Open-Cell Foam: Flexibility and Performance
Open-cell spray foam insulation is characterized by its flexible and lightweight nature. It is made up of cells that are not completely closed, allowing the foam to be softer and more pliable. This type of foam is ideal for interior applications where soundproofing and thermal insulation are desired. The main advantages of open-cell foam include:
- Cost-Effectiveness: Generally less expensive than closed-cell foam, making it a budget-friendly option for many applications.
- Soundproofing: Excellent at reducing noise transmission, making it a great choice for interior walls and ceilings.
- Breathability: Allows for some moisture absorption, which can be beneficial in preventing condensation issues.
Closed-Cell Foam: Superior Insulation and Durability
Closed-cell spray foam insulation, on the other hand, features a denser and more rigid structure. The cells in this foam are completely closed, providing a higher level of insulation and moisture resistance. Closed-cell foam is particularly suited for applications where strong insulation and structural support are required. Key benefits include:
- High R-Value: Offers superior thermal resistance with a high R-value per inch, making it highly effective at preventing heat transfer.
- Moisture Barrier: Acts as a vapor barrier, protecting against water infiltration and reducing the risk of mold growth.
- Structural Strength: Adds rigidity to structures, which can enhance the overall durability of walls and roofs.
Benefits of Spray Foam Insulation

Spray foam insulation offers numerous advantages that contribute to improved energy efficiency, comfort, and environmental sustainability. Here’s a closer look at the key benefits:
1. Superior Air Sealant
One of the most notable benefits of spray foam insulation is its ability to create an airtight seal. Unlike traditional insulation materials that may leave gaps and cracks, spray foam expands upon application to fill every nook and cranny. This airtight seal effectively prevents drafts, which can lead to significant energy loss. As a result, your home or business will maintain more consistent indoor temperatures, reducing the need for frequent heating or cooling.
2. Enhanced Thermal Resistance
Spray foam insulation provides exceptional thermal resistance, which is crucial for maintaining energy efficiency. Closed-cell spray foam, in particular, offers a high R-value per inch, making it one of the most effective insulation materials available. This means that your space will be better protected against heat transfer, keeping it warmer in the winter and cooler in the summer. By improving thermal performance, spray foam insulation can lead to substantial savings on your energy bills.
3. Moisture Barrier
Moisture control is an essential aspect of energy efficiency and overall building health. Closed-cell spray foam insulation serves as a moisture barrier, preventing water from seeping into walls, roofs, and other areas. This property is especially important in regions with high humidity or frequent precipitation. By reducing moisture infiltration, spray foam insulation helps prevent mold growth, structural damage, and the deterioration of building materials.
4. Energy Savings
One of the most compelling reasons to invest in spray foam insulation is the potential for energy savings. By improving the efficiency of your heating, ventilation, and air conditioning (HVAC) system, spray foam insulation reduces the workload on these systems. This can lead to significant reductions in energy consumption, with some homeowners experiencing savings of up to 50% on their utility bills. Over time, these savings can offset the initial cost of installation, making spray foam insulation a cost-effective solution in the long run.
Best Practices for Maximizing Energy Efficiency with Spray Foam Insulation
To ensure that you get the most out of your spray foam insulation, it’s important to follow best practices during installation and maintenance. Here are some key tips for achieving optimal energy efficiency:
1. Professional Installation
While spray foam insulation is available as a DIY product, professional installation is highly recommended. Certified installers have the expertise and equipment needed to apply the foam evenly and correctly. They also adhere to safety protocols and building codes, ensuring that the insulation performs as expected. Professional installation minimizes the risk of issues such as uneven coverage or improper application, which can impact the effectiveness of the insulation.
2. Proper Assessment and Planning
Before installing spray foam insulation, it’s essential to assess your specific needs and plan accordingly. Factors such as the type of building, existing insulation, and climate conditions will influence the choice of spray foam and the amount required. Consulting with a professional can help you determine the best approach for your situation. This assessment ensures that you get the right type of foam and coverage to meet your energy efficiency goals.
3. Address Air Leaks
Even with spray foam insulation, it’s important to address any existing air leaks or drafts. Seal gaps around windows, doors, and other openings before applying the foam. This comprehensive approach ensures that you achieve the highest level of insulation performance. By eliminating air leaks, you enhance the effectiveness of the spray foam insulation and further improve energy efficiency.
4. Regular Maintenance
Spray foam insulation is known for its durability and long-lasting performance. However, regular maintenance is still important to ensure that it continues to function effectively. Periodically check for any signs of damage or degradation, such as cracking or peeling. Address any issues promptly to maintain optimal insulation performance. Regular maintenance helps ensure that your insulation remains in good condition and continues to provide energy efficiency benefits.
Environmental Impact of Spray Foam Insulation
In addition to its energy efficiency benefits, spray foam insulation has a positive impact on the environment. By reducing energy consumption, spray foam insulation helps lower greenhouse gas emissions and supports sustainable practices. Here’s a closer look at the environmental benefits of spray foam insulation:
1. Reduction in Carbon Footprint
Spray foam insulation plays a key role in reducing the carbon footprint of your home or business. By improving energy efficiency, you decrease the amount of energy needed to heat or cool your space. This reduction in energy consumption translates into lower greenhouse gas emissions, as less energy is required from fossil fuel sources. As a result, spray foam insulation contributes to a more sustainable and eco-friendly environment.
2. Sustainable Materials
The insulation industry is making strides towards more sustainable practices, and many spray foam products are now formulated with eco-friendly materials. Some manufacturers use low global warming potential (GWP) blowing agents and other environmentally responsible ingredients. When selecting spray foam insulation, look for products that are certified by environmental organizations or have eco-friendly attributes. This ensures that your insulation choice aligns with your commitment to sustainability.
